Transaction 6403e56a1ee4181701bb9ccb15dcba17a264920faef1a8a0d9874149c65f571f

1 Input
2 Outputs
  • 6403e56a1ee4181701bb9ccb15dcba17a264920faef1a8a0d9874149c65f571f:0
  • value  2015997
    address  3MXaaW11JdWvgGdaGAnrRBZdqVxxb3xGzj
  • 6403e56a1ee4181701bb9ccb15dcba17a264920faef1a8a0d9874149c65f571f:1
  • value  1051150338
    address  3MEYLNktsjFN297Ybkmi7VmQg1ijpNsqsv